66 Commits

Author SHA1 Message Date
Miguel Sousa
bfccdbb5d5 [varLib tests] Rename test files 2017-03-05 12:05:16 -08:00
Miguel Sousa
af3df891b2 [varLib.mutator] Drop all variable tables 2017-03-04 23:30:37 -08:00
Miguel Sousa
7f792cbaf8 [varLib.mutator] Add HVAR table to test result 2017-03-04 13:02:52 -08:00
Miguel Sousa
de6b436c14 [varLib mutator] Fix test result 2017-03-04 12:55:23 -08:00
Miguel Sousa
e01c52244d [varLib.mutator] Test case and test result 2017-03-03 14:54:40 -08:00
Behdad Esfahbod
9d5e38c439 Merge pull request #869 from anthrotype/varLib-builder-fixes
[varLib.builder] Fix roundtripping XML
2017-03-03 11:31:38 -08:00
Miguel Sousa
4eda174a2d [varLib tests] ttx test sources, test case and test result 2017-03-02 23:09:13 -08:00
Miguel Sousa
ed46877a14 [varLib tests] another designspace and ufo test sources
This is a simpler designspace intended for testing the support of GSUB and GPOS merging.
2017-03-02 23:05:34 -08:00
Cosimo Lupo
0624d53a5b
[Tests] update varLib/data/BuildTest.ttx
The output of saveXML() immediately after running varLib.builder is now
the same as compiling/decompiling/dumping the font with ttx

https://github.com/fonttools/fonttools/pull/866#issuecomment-283397789
2017-03-01 17:31:31 +00:00
Miguel Sousa
d1f717ca16 [varLib.build] Test case and test result 2017-02-28 12:15:51 -08:00
Miguel Sousa
67e1945690 [varLib.build] ttx test files.
These originated from TTFs that were built from the test UFO masters using fontmake v1.2.0 with the command `fontmake -m BuildTest.designspace -o variable`
2017-02-28 12:13:20 -08:00
Miguel Sousa
979e8657a6 [varLib.build] designspace and ufo test files 2017-02-28 08:46:27 -08:00
Miguel Sousa
6f3be0b8f3 filename changes 2017-02-28 05:38:58 -08:00
Miguel Sousa
a1c6bc46f1 [designspace] Test for empty elements 2017-02-28 05:17:42 -08:00
Miguel Sousa
aed9caf964 [varLib] Add ‘axes’ element to designspace test file 2017-02-25 20:44:35 -08:00
Cosimo Lupo
3cdc800873
[Tests] rename all 'testdata' folders to simply 'data'
as it's now obvious what kind of data they are
2017-01-17 13:33:46 +00:00